Playing the Enemy (Filmed as "Invictus") Author: John Carlin

Product Details: ISBN: 9781848876590 Format: Paperback Pages: 288 Dims (mm): 129 x 198 Pub Date: 01-03-10 Pub Country: United Kingdom Condition: NEW

Description: On 24 June 1995, at Ellis Park in Johannesburg, Nelson Mandela stepped onto a rugby pitch and, in front of an audience of millions worldwide, a new era for South Africa began. This book tells the extraordinary story of how that moment became possible, tracing Mandela's history from Robben Island to Ellis Park.
